如何在Vs2010基于MFC下,编写代码,强行占用【串口】

自己编写了一个程序,需要USB串口与程序相连接。可是如果在程序运行过程中,不小心动了USB线的话,程序就卡了,提示【串口被占用】,需要把USB线拔下来再插一遍才能解决问题... 自己编写了一个程序,需要USB串口与程序相连接。可是如果在程序运行过程中,不小心动了 USB线的话,程序就卡了,提示【串口被占用】,需要把USB线拔下来再插一遍才能解决问题,所以问有没有什么代码能直接解决问题?
求大侠指导!
展开
 我来答
测控道
2015-01-28 · 专注于测试测量,信息与自动化控制软件领域
测控道
采纳数:325 获赞数:368

向TA提问 私信TA
展开全部
这可能是USB线的原因,接触不良,或者由此引起的驱动崩溃,从应用代码来说,无法修复的,类似根基烂了,只能重建。
追问
那只能拔下来重插一下吗?有没有其他办法。我这重启软件也没有用
追答
更换一个USB接口,或者更换一个USB线。如果接口都不能保证插稳,系统的稳定性就别谈了。
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式